I have an annoying problem that I can't seem to solve at all.

I am using a set of points (generated from ~50 streamlines) to generate a
surface that supposedly follows my magnetic fieldlines. I am using the
SurfaceReconstructionFilter to generate a ImageData set from which the
isosurface is generated. Then once I have the isosurface I extract the
PolyData for the surface and use the normals to generate a velocity
perpendicular to the surface.

The problem comes when I want to then colour the isosurface with the values
I have just calculated. I have tried to go back and find an attribute in
the ImageData set to set some scalar point data and use that to colour the
surface but nothing I try seems to work.

Here is the code snippet I am using:

#My magnetic field
>
> bfield = mlab.pipeline.vector_field(f.w_sac['b3'][cube_slice] * 1e3,
>
> f.w_sac['b2'][cube_slice] * 1e3,
>
> f.w_sac['b1'][cube_slice] * 1e3,
>
> name="Magnetic Field")
>
>
> #This uses a custom subclass of Streamline so I can manually set the seed
> points.
>
> field_lines = sStreamline(seed_points = np.array(seeds))
>
> bfield.add_child(field_lines)
>
>
> #Get the points from the streamlines
>
> f_lines = field_lines.outputs[0].points
>
> f_points = tvtk.PolyData(points=f_lines)
>
> #Create the surface
>
> sr =
> tvtk.SurfaceReconstructionFilter(input=f_points,sample_spacing=spacing)
>
> sr.update()
>
> #Add the surface to Mayavi
>
> tube = mlab.pipeline.surface(sr.output)
>
> tube.enable_contours=True
>
> tube.contour.auto_contours = False
>
> tube.contour.contours = [0.0]
>
>
> #Get and compute the normals
>
> tube_PD = tube.contour.outputs[0]
>
> norms = tvtk.PolyDataNormals()
>
> norms.input = tube_PD
>
> norms.compute_point_normals = True
>
> norms.flip_normals = True
>
> norms.update()
>
> normals = np.array(norms.output.point_data.normals)
>
> #Calculate the projection of V on the normal vector.
>
> vperp = []
>
> for i, perp in enumerate(normals):
>
> vperp.append(np.dot(perp, np.array([v3i[i],v2i[i],v1i[i]])))
>
> vperp = np.array(vperp)
>
>
> #Now I wish to colour tube with the vperp array.
>
